How they compare
Belgium currently reports 193.51 against 180.96 in Latvia, a difference of 12.55.
That makes Belgium's figure about 1.1 times Latvia's.
The two have swapped places 31 times across 65 shared years of data; in 1960 it was Latvia ahead.
Belgium ranks 172nd and Latvia ranks 175th of 192 countries.
Belgium has averaged higher in every one of the 7 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Belgium | Latvia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 67.18 | 64.89 | 2.3 | Belgium |
| 1970s | 86.18 | 80.86 | 5.32 | Belgium |
| 1980s | 95.55 | 69.55 | 26 | Belgium |
| 1990s | 151.2 | 90.06 | 61.14 | Belgium |
| 2000s | 156.85 | 109.53 | 47.32 | Belgium |
| 2010s | 176.65 | 158.87 | 17.78 | Belgium |
| 2020s | 210.03 | 187.14 | 22.89 | Belgium |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
A cooling degree day (CDD) is a measurement designed to track energy use. It is the number of degrees that a day's average temperature is above 18°C (65°F). Daily degree days are accumulated to obtain annual values.
